Zimbabwe Clinch T20 World Cup Victory Over Oman

Advertisement

In a thrilling T20 World Cup encounter, Zimbabwe emerged victorious over Oman with eight wickets in hand. The match was marked by exceptional performances from the Zimbabwean bowlers, including Blessing Muzarabani, Brad Evans, and Richard Ngarava who each claimed three wickets apiece.

Zimbabwe’s chase of 103 runs was swift and efficient, particularly credited to Tadiwanashe Marumani with his 21 runs. Brendon Taylor contributed a solid 31 runs along the way, leading Zimbabwe into an impressive total of 104 in their 14th over.

In another match in Group C, Scotland had a commanding performance against Italy. The Italian team struggled to make it past their target as they were all out for just 104 runs when up against 208 required.
